06 · Trust model

07 / 18

Every binding action is approved by a licensed human.

T0

Autonomous

Reading, summarising, scheduling, RAG answers. Instant. Fully audited.

T1

Human-reviewed

Outbound messaging, quotes, document requests. Human OK within minutes.

T2

Signed by principal

Contracts, fund movements, filings. Licensed lawyer / broker / banker signs.

The AI can act at machine speed on T0. It drafts and proposes on T1/T2. Nothing legally binding ever ships without a real professional's signature.

10 · Banking

11 / 18

An escrow ledger, not a wallet.

Ledger

Double-entry

Every event = 2 postings. Escrow, fees, FX, taxes. No mutable balances. Daily recon.

Rails

Multi-partner

ABA · Acleda · Wing · Wise · Maybank · Revolut · SWIFT. One adapter surface.

Custody

Licensed partner

Funds sit in a partner-licensed escrow. Not on Brokher's balance sheet. Reduced licensing risk.

11 · Legal

12 / 18

Contracts assemble themselves from jurisdiction packs.

  • Template DSL: clauses, variables, conditions per jurisdiction.
  • Cambodia pack: hard/soft title, strata, foreign-ownership rules.
  • Bilingual (KH/EN, KH/ZH) — legally binding version defined per clause.
  • Every generated contract carries a hash + template version in the audit log.

Compounding moat

One jurisdiction = one pack.

Every new country becomes a config file, not a rewrite. Licensed lawyers own each pack; the engine handles execution.
